Transaction 58567159a304fdbb36fd5e5337f01009297fcac0d899eb7db23e552f838cc262
1 Input
1 Output
-
58567159a304fdbb36fd5e5337f01009297fcac0d899eb7db23e552f838cc262:0
- value
- 314997
- script pubkey
- OP_0 OP_PUSHBYTES_20 ff7fc11957b6e6e80bc3f9656a924fd0d76f4089
- address
- bc1qlaluzx2hkmnwsz7rl9jk4yj06rtk7syf5s5eag